How theoretically can membrane filtration can achieve efficiency

Answer» The predominant removal mechanism in\xa0membrane filtration\xa0is straining, or size exclusion, where the pores are 0.01 micrometers or larger, so the process\xa0can theoretically achieve\xa0perfect\xa0efficiency\xa0regardless of parameters such as the solution\'s pressure and concentration.Benefits of membrane filtration\tLower overall production\xa0costs. Membrane filtration systems are often less expensive than many other alternative technologies. ...\tHigh flexibility. ...\tHigh end product quality.
